Giverny Weather in August

August is one of the perfect months to visit Giverny, with daytime temperatures of 25°C (77°F) and lows of 14°C (57°F) at night. Do note that quite a bit of rainfall is typical, averaging around 61 mm (2.4 in).

Rainfall in Giverny in August

You can expect rain on roughly 11 days based on historical data, averaging 61 mm (2.4 in) for the month. Rain this month is fairly typical, a standard mix of wet and dry days with no particularly heavy or persistent showers.

Temperature in Giverny in August

August is a good time to be in Giverny. Days are perfect, reaching 25°C (77°F), with nights around 14°C (57°F). Summer occurs in August. The days can feel warmer than the evenings, so packing for both parts of the day is a good idea. At 14°C (57°F) overnight, it can feel quite a bit cooler after dark. Worth packing something warmer for evenings, but the cooler temperatures are ideal for sleeping. On average, it sees the highest temps of the year.

Sunshine in Giverny in August

There are approximately 195 hours of sunshine this month, resulting in mostly clear days.

So this is a great month to visit if you prefer dry days with pleasant temperatures.

What to Wear in Giverny in August

Comfortable temperatures call for an easy wardrobe in August. Pack summer basics like t-shirts and shorts, but include a light jacket for cooler moments. A pair of comfortable walking shoes is essential. Wet weather is likely, so pack waterproof gear for multiple rainy days. You'll definitely want to pack sunglasses and sunscreen. There will be plenty of bright sunshine this month.
